Management Commentary
During the first-quarter 2026 earnings call, Rein Therapeutics management emphasized their disciplined cash management and progress in advancing their lead pipeline candidate. While the company reported no revenue in the period, consistent with its pre-commercial stage, the net loss of -$0.19 per share was in line with internal expectations. Executives highlighted that research and development spending remained focused on the ongoing clinical program, which continues to enroll patients according to schedule. Management noted that operational milestones achieved during the quarter included completion of dose-escalation cohorts and preliminary safety data that supports moving into expansion cohorts. The team also pointed to a strengthened balance sheet following a recent capital raise, which they believe provides sufficient runway to reach key data readouts. On the call, the CEO stressed the importance of disciplined execution in a challenging biotech funding environment, and reiterated the company's commitment to delivering on its development timelines. While no specific revenue guidance was offered for upcoming quarters, management expressed confidence in the underlying science and the potential of their therapeutic approach to address a significant unmet medical need.

Market Reaction
Following the release of Rein Therapeutics' first-quarter 2026 results, the market's response was notably muted. Despite the company reporting an adjusted loss per share of -$0.19—which came in slightly narrower than some analysts had anticipated—the absence of any reported revenue for the period weighed on investor sentiment. In the immediate trading session following the announcement, shares of RNTX experienced moderate selling pressure, with the stock price trading in a range near its prior lows. Trading volume was elevated compared to the stock's typical daily average, suggesting active repositioning by market participants.
Analysts covering Rein Therapeutics highlighted the company's continued pre-commercial phase, noting that the lack of revenue was in line with expectations given its clinical-stage status. Several analysts reiterated cautious views, pointing to the potential for upcoming clinical data catalysts. One analyst remarked that while the narrower loss was a positive signal regarding cost management, the market would likely remain cautious until there is clearer progress in the pipeline. The stock's price action reflected this sentiment, with the shares struggling to find a firm bid in the days after the report. Overall, the market reaction suggests investors are adopting a wait-and-see approach, balancing the narrower loss against the uncertainty of future development milestones.
